I would keep posting in your original post, to keep the info together. The VC gasket has wires that go from one side to the other, and are just pinched into the pins on the connectors. It is very possible those connections have gone bad, and seeing as there is a coating on them you wouldn't see them. You should re-connect all the connectors and start the truck without the VC on. Look for oil coming out the top of each injector, which indicates it is firing. Oil coming from the base indicates a bad o-ring.
